What is a QAPI manager?

A QAPI (Quality Assurance and Performance Improvement) Manager is a healthcare professional responsible for overseeing and implementing quality improvement programs within healthcare organizations, such as hospitals or nursing homes. Their main role is to ensure that care and services meet required standards by analyzing data, identifying areas for improvement, and developing strategies to enhance patient outcomes. They also ensure compliance with regulatory requirements and may lead staff training on quality initiatives. The QAPI Manager works closely with other healthcare staff to foster a culture of continuous improvement. This role is critical for maintaining high standards of care and meeting accreditation requirements.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a QAPI manager?

To thrive as a QAPI (Quality Assurance and Performance Improvement) Manager, you need a strong background in healthcare quality management, data analysis, and regulatory compliance, usually supported by a relevant degree and experience in quality improvement programs. Familiarity with quality improvement tools like root cause analysis, Plan-Do-Study-Act (PDSA) cycles, and knowledge of CMS regulations and accreditation standards are typically required. Excellent le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help drive team engagement and foster a culture of continuous improvement. These competencies are crucial for ensuring high standards of patient care and meeting regulatory requirements within healthcare organizations.

What are some common challenges faced by a QAPI manager in maintaining compliance across multiple departments?

A QAPI (Quality Assurance and Performance Improvement) Manager often encounters challenges in ensuring consistent compliance with regulatory standards across various departments. Differences in departmental processes, communication gaps, and varying levels of staff engagement can make it difficult to implement uniform quality initiatives. To address these issues, QAPI Managers regularly collaborate with department leaders, provide targeted training, and utilize data-driven tools to monitor progress. Building a culture of transparency and continuous improvement is essential for overcoming these challenges and achieving organization-wide compliance.

What is the difference between Qapi Manager vs Clinical Quality Coordinator?

AspectQapi ManagerClinical Quality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a nursing or healthcare management certificationOften requires a nursing or healthcare-related certification
Work EnvironmentOversees quality improvement programs across departmentsSupports clinical quality initiatives at the departmental level
Employer & IndustryHospitals, nursing homes, healthcare facilitiesHospitals, clinics, long-term care facilities
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ding roles in quality managementSupporting clinical quality improvement efforts

The Qapi Manager focuses on leading and managing quality assurance and performance improvement programs across healthcare organizations, while the Clinical Quality Coordinator supports clinical quality initiatives at the departmental level. Both roles require healthcare certifications and work within similar environments, but the Qapi Manager has a broader, strategic oversight role.
